WSBF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review

97 of the 4,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Waterstone Financial (WSBF)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$268M — down 2.6% from $276M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 9 funds closed out of WSBF and 8 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 38 trimmed existing stakes and 29 added.

The largest buyer was Stadium Capital Management, adding an estimated $3.86M. The largest seller was Uniplan Investment Counsel, exiting entirely with an estimated $4.14M sold.
